Nuclear power station water intake interception net garbage collection and transportation system
The invention relates to a nuclear power station water intake interception net garbage cleaning and transporting system which comprises a floating mat device, a movable suction device, a garbage hoisting and transporting device and a trestle device. The floating mat device comprises a floating mat body formed by sequentially splicing a plurality of floating mat modules, anchor chains are arranged on the upstream side and the downstream side of each floating mat module, one end of each anchor chain is fixedly arranged on the floating mat body, and an anchorage device is arranged at the other end of each anchor chain. According to the nuclear power station water intake interception net garbage clearance system, the movable suction device sucks garbage in the net bags, the movable suction device moves on the basis of the floating mat device, the garbage in the net bags is sucked, the sucked garbage is conveyed to a garbage treatment position through the garbage hoisting device, and therefore the garbage in the net bags can be cleared through the garbage hoisting device. And therefore, the operation and maintenance workload of on-site garbage clearing is reduced, and the garbage clearing efficiency is improved.
